Chapter 9 Troubleshooting
Overview
The following discussion may help you get your system to work.
Potential problems have been divided into groups as follows:
1. Installation
2. Stability and Compensation
3. Operation
4. Error Light (Red LED)
The various symptoms along with the cause and the remedy are described in the following tables.
Installation
SYMPTOM DIAGNOSIS CAUSE REMEDY
Motor runs away with no
connections from controller to
amplifier input.
Adjusting offset causes the
motor to change speed.
1. Amplifier has an internal
offset.
2. Damaged amplifier.
1. Adjust amplifier offset. Amplifier
offset may also be compensated by use
of the offset configuration on the
controller (see the OF command).
2. Replace amplifier.
Motor is enabled even when
MO command is given
The SH command disables the
motor
1. The amplifier requires
the a different Amplifier
Enable setting on the
Interconnect Module
Refer to Chapter 3 or contact Galil.
Unable to read main or
auxiliary encoder input.
The encoder does not work
when swapped with another
encoder input.
1. Wrong encoder
connections.
2. Encoder is damaged
3. Encoder configuration
incorrect.
1. Check encoder wiring. For single
ended encoders (CHA and CHB only) do
not make any connections to the CHA-
and CHB- inputs.
2. Replace encoder
3. Check CE command
Unable to read main or
auxiliary encoder input.
The encoder works correctly
when swapped with another
encoder input.
1. Wrong encoder
connections.
2. Encoder configuration
incorrect.
3. Encoder input or
controller is damaged
1. Check encoder wiring. For single
ended encoders (MA+ and MB+ only) do
not make any connections to the MA-
and MB- inputs.
2. Check CE command
3. Contact Galil
Encoder Position Drifts Swapping cables fixes the
problem
1. Poor Connections /
intermittent cable
Review all connections and connector
contacts.
